Questions about Juniper In Spring Grove

  • What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?

    Juniper In Spring Grove, as a Domestic Long Hair, adapts well to a variety of living environments, from apartments to houses. She will thrive anywhere that offers safe spaces, cozy spots, and plenty of human interaction.

  • How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?

    Domestic Long Hairs like Juniper are perfectly content as indoor cats and don’t need outdoor space to be happy. Inside enrichment, toys, and climbing structures are ideal for keeping her entertained.

  •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?

    Juniper In Spring Grove gets along well with children, which is typical of the Domestic Long Hair breed. Patient, gentle kids make excellent companions for her curious and playful nature.
